Syndrome d'entérocolite induite par les protéines de poisson. Trois nouvelles observations Enterocolitis syndrome due to fish proteins: Three new observations
2014
We present three new cases of enterocolitis induced by fish proteins in children. Their presenting symptoms were abdominal pain (2/3), vomiting (2/3), and pallor (3/3). The diagnosis was confirmed by negative skin prick-tests, specific IgE assay and by a positive oral provocation test with increased polynuclear cells in two of the three cases. One of the three cases had a history of atopy and all three had a family history of atopy. We discuss the management of this syndrome (rehydration, corticotherapy) and the interest of individualized contact at school. # 2014 Elsevier Masson SAS. All rights reserved.
